Market Overview - A-shares experienced a slight decline, with the Shanghai Composite Index down 0.07%, the Shenzhen Component down 0.51%, and the ChiNext Index down 0.36% [1] - Hong Kong stocks also fell, with the Hang Seng Index down 0.04% and the Hang Seng Tech Index down 0.43% [2][3] - The bond market saw a slight increase in government bond futures, with the 30-year main contract up 0.07% [3][4] Sector Performance - The innovative drug sector saw significant gains, with companies like BeiGene and Amgen rising over 10% [6] - Precious metals continued to strengthen, with West Mining reaching the daily limit and other companies like Hunan Silver and Zhongjin Gold also rising [8] - The photovoltaic sector opened strong, with companies like Saiwu Technology hitting the daily limit and others like Jiejia Weichuang and Sunshine Power rising over 5% [12] - The industrial mother machine sector surged following the release of a high-quality standard system plan by the National Standards Committee and the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ology [14] Commodity Market - Domestic commodity futures mostly rose, with polysilicon up over 4% and the shipping index soaring over 6% [5][20] - Specific commodities like asphalt, fuel oil, and rubber also saw increases of over 1% [5] - However, some commodities like soybean meal, coke, and eggs experienced declines [5][20] Financing and Investment Trends - As of September 1, the margin financing balance in A-shares reached 2.3 trillion yuan, surpassing the historical high of 2.27 trillion yuan from June 18, 2015, with a daily increase of 35.643 billion yuan [11] - Notably, 24 stocks saw net financing purchases exceeding 1 billion yuan, with Shenghong Technology, Cambricon Technologies, and Xinyisheng leading the way [11]
